Camila Cabello steps out on her own

-

Camila Cabello (photo) is loving life as a solo artist. Currently touring with Bruno Mars, she is also simultaneo­usly preparing for the launch of her solo album. “This year is the beginning of a totally new chapter for me, both in my music and my outlook on life,” she said. Not only is she exploring opportunit­ies as a solo artist, she’s also able to show a whole other side of her personal style.

Breaking from a girl band and its fondness for coordinate­d dressing, now she can wear whatever she wants on the red carpet and on stage. “As a solo artist, I don’t have to worry about matching a group look, which can be quite challengin­g because you have to fit with everyone else,” she says.

According to Cabello, her personal style has grown. “I think my style has evolved because I’ve evolved as a person,” she says. “I’m always growing and recreating myself, and because style is an expression of how you feel, my style has changed like I have. I’m more comfortabl­e in my own skin now and I don’t feel like I have to do as much to feel good. I could wear jeans and a T-shirt with no makeup and feel just as good as when I’ve been in hair and make-up for two hours and wearing a fancy dress. It’s all about feeling comfortabl­e and feeling like yourself.”

The chart-topping recording artist was recently announced as the new face of Skechers. “Camila is a natural heir to our legacy of singing superstars — she’s already loved by millions, and is the one to watch this year and beyond,” added Michael Greenberg, president of Skechers. “With her confidence and character, she’s a great global icon for our brand.”
